MINIMUM WAGE -- Amends existing law to provide an exemption to the applicability of minimum wage law for any employee under the age of eighteen years who is employed by an immediate family member or the family member's business.
STATEMENT OF PURPOSE
▶ Show statement of purpose▼ Hide statement of purpose
The legislation adds a new section to Idaho Code, 44-1504. The new section will provide an exception to Idaho's minimum wage law. Currently, children and family members working on a family farm are excepted from minimum wage regulations. This legislation will provide a similar exception for children and family members working in a family business.
